Webchildren per woman of childbearing age in 1970 to 1.59 in 2024. The decline was particularly pronounced – by at least three children per woman on average – in Colombia, Korea, Mexico and Turkey. There was a moderate recovery in average fertility rates between 2000 and 2008, but this rebound stalled in many OECD countries in 2009.
